Transaction 524512255f47148c29b76f1b6659fc3f2f0441d0c767271641ef5bd99624fe0b

1 Input
2 Outputs
  • 524512255f47148c29b76f1b6659fc3f2f0441d0c767271641ef5bd99624fe0b:0
  • value  150000000
    address  185McXA7CH79GQZyXeET24drTZbPkoAf1w
  • 524512255f47148c29b76f1b6659fc3f2f0441d0c767271641ef5bd99624fe0b:1
  • value  1354482359
    address  31wqhaEot6pb7shVsDkDFfmDHjWwBwgDqa